Processing Washed — 48 to 72h wet fermentation, dried on raised beds Altitude 1900 to 2100 metres Harvest October to January Roast Level Light Tasting Notes Peach Iced Tea, Tropical Fruit, Yoghurt About This Coffee This is one of the standout Ethiopian lots of the year — a beautiful washed coffee from the Chelchele site in the district of Gedeb. It carries an unusual, memorable profile: peach iced tea and yellow tropical fruits wrapped in a floral, fruity aroma. The Chelchele washing and dry-processing site is named after the village of Chelchele and sits at 2000 metres, processing cherry grown between 1900 and 2100 metres. It is well equipped, with 14 fermentation and washing tanks, 130 to 150 raised drying beds, and two 90,000-litre water tanks. Local smallholders deliver ripe cherries to the site, where the coffee is fermented for 48 to 72 hours and slow-dried on raised beds. The surrounding land is fertile red-brown soil, with coffee intercropped among enset, beans and avocado trees. The area averages 15.5 to 17.8°C with even rainfall of around 1404mm a year across two rainy seasons. This coffee is grown without chemicals and is certified organic. How to Brew Chelchele Bild
